National forests launch free use firewood program
September 23, 2021
The national forests of Washington in Region 6 of the U.S. Department of Agriculture Forest Service are transitioning their firewood program to become a free-use program to the public.
According to a news release, those who receive free-use firewood permits can use firewood for cutting, manufacturing, handling or other processing, but not for resale. Charge permits are available for individuals who want to resell firewood. Minimum rates for firewood charge permits is $5 per cord.
